Explore advanced fine-tuning techniques in this comprehensive video tutorial on Combined Preference and Supervised Fine Tuning with ORPO. Learn about the evolution of fine-tuning methods, understand the differences between unsupervised, supervised, and preference-based approaches, and delve into cross-entropy and odds ratio loss functions. Discover why preference fine-tuning enhances performance through a hands-on notebook demonstration of SFT and ORPO. Evaluate the results using lm-evaluation-harness and compare SFT and ORPO performance across various benchmarks. Gain insights into the practical benefits of ORPO and access valuable resources for further exploration and implementation.
